The rotator cuff tendons often become irritated from overhead work, gym training or age-related wear. We treat both partial tears and chronic tendinopathy with manual therapy and progressive strengthening.
Impingement causes a pinching pain when the arm is lifted overhead or out to the side. Correcting scapular control and shoulder mechanics usually resolves this within a few weeks.
Frozen shoulder causes progressive stiffness that can restrict movement for months without the right care. Our dedicated frozen shoulder physiotherapy programme restores range of motion stage by stage.
Pain at the front of the shoulder is often linked to an irritated biceps tendon, especially in swimmers and gym-goers. Eccentric loading combined with manual therapy settles this reliably.
Repeated dislocations or a joint that feels like it may "give way" point to instability. We rebuild rotator cuff and scapular strength to protect the shoulder for the long term.
A labral tear can cause deep catching or clicking pain, often after a fall or throwing injury. Physiotherapy improves stability and function even where surgery isn't the first option.
Calcium deposits in the rotator cuff tendon can cause sudden, severe shoulder pain that feels alarming. Shockwave therapy combined with manual treatment speeds up resolution considerably.
Pain right at the top of the shoulder, worse with cross-body movement, usually points to the acromioclavicular joint. Taping and graded loading get patients back to sport and daily life quickly.
The signs and problems our Dadar physiotherapists most commonly assess and treat.
Reaching for a top shelf, putting on a shirt or hanging washing becomes noticeably painful. This is one of the earliest signs of rotator cuff irritation.
Pain that wakes you up, especially when lying on the affected side, is extremely common with shoulder pathology. It's also one of the most reliable signs that physiotherapy will help.
Difficulty lifting a kettle, shopping bag or child suggests the rotator cuff isn't firing properly. Left untreated, this weakness tends to get worse rather than better.
A clicking, catching or grinding sensation during movement can indicate impingement or a labral issue. It's worth an assessment even if the pain itself feels mild.
Trouble reaching behind your back to fasten a bra or tuck in a shirt is a classic sign of reduced internal rotation. This often accompanies frozen shoulder or capsular tightness.
Athletes and gym-goers often notice pain specifically during overhead pressing, throwing or serving. Addressing this early prevents a minor niggle becoming a long-term injury.
